【问题标题】:Request Dialog not sending requests to friends请求对话框不向朋友发送请求
【发布时间】:2013-08-11 04:43:48
【问题描述】:

我正在尝试使用以下代码在我的应用中实现一个简单的请求选项

FB.ui({
    method: 'apprequests',
    title: 'My app title',
    message: 'Hi there, join my app'
}, function(response) {
    console.log(response)
});

这会显示对话框,允许我选择我的朋友,当我发送它时,我会得到正确的回复。 (所以和我所有朋友的数组)

但我的朋友都没有真正看到这个请求,我打开了另一个帐户并不断邀请它,但该帐户上没有任何显示。

我还是在这里遗漏了什么吗?

简而言之,对话框出现了,我可以邀请我的朋友,但我的朋友没有收到任何通知。

【问题讨论】:

  • 你有错误代码它显示什么错误?
  • @AboQutiesh 就像我说的,没有错误。

标签: facebook request


【解决方案1】:

【讨论】:

  • 但是在左下角看到弹出通知窗口的情况下,其他应用程序是如何做到的呢?我需要发送一个apprequest,而不是向每个用户发送通知吗? – woutr_be 刚刚编辑
【解决方案2】:

您发送的是apprequest 而不是notification,所以如果我是对的,您可能是在错误的地方寻找应用程序请求。应用程序请求不会显示为通知。

相反,您必须在 Facebook 页面左侧的 APPS 部分看到它们。转到发送请求的应用程序。如果请求发送成功,您应该可以在那里看到请求。

如果你想发送通知,那么here's 就是这样做的。

【讨论】:

【解决方案3】:

两个可能的问题: 1) 您的应用通知仅显示在您在您的应用控制面板上启用的平台上。

如果您通过网络发送您的请求,并在 Native iOS facebook 客户端上检查它,它们将不会出现,除非您的应用在仪表板中设置为“Native iOS 应用”。如果您在普通浏览器上发送请求并检查它们,则您的应用必须设置为“Facebook 上的应用”等。

2) 您的应用处于沙盒模式,您正在向非管理员/开发人员/测试人员发送请求。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2013-05-25
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多